The Black Keys Rock SNL, Announce US Arena Tour
Continuing their path towards year-end musical domination, The Black Keys performed two songs on Saturday Night Live last night. This marks the band’s second appearance on the show in under a year, now time promoting the release of the fantastic El Camino.
Unlike the last time around, SNL’s sound guy actually did an ok job, even if the mix still sounded less-than-optimal, slightly favoring the bass over Dan Auerbach’s guitar in the mix for Lonely Boy. But still, it’s well damn worth watching – the two songs performed can be found below:

With El Camino dropping this Tuesday, The Black Keys will perform on KROQ’s Almost Acoustic Christmas next Sunday. Later, they will embark on a tour across Europe next year, followed by an US arena tour in March, accompanied by none other than Arctic Monkeys as the opening act. The following dates have been announced so far:
